Crime overview

Hawthorn Way area has the 9th lowest crime rate of 36 local areas in Sherborne St John & Rooksdown , and the 231st lowest crime rate of 580 local areas in Basingstoke and Deane .

This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.

The overall crime rate in the area around Hawthorn Way (RG23 8NQ) in the last 12 months was 34.5 per 1,000 residents and was 58.3% lower than the Sherborne St John & Rooksdown average (82.7 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 6 offences recorded. The least common crime was Public order with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Anti-social behaviour 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Violence and sexual offences ( -33.3%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 7 (≈ 24.1 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-22.2%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-71.9%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Hawthorn Way (RG23 8NQ), the main crime hotspot is near Coppice Mews. Police recorded 28 crimes here, including 19 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
